Controlling Mobile Sink Trajectory for Data Harvesting in Wireless Sensor Networks

被引:0
作者
Farzad Tashtarian
Mohammad Reza Majma
Hossein Pedram
Mehdi Dehghan TakhtFooladi
机构
[1] Islamic Azad University,Department of Information Technology, Mashhad Branch
[2] Islamic Azad University,Department of Computer Engineering, Pardis Branch
[3] Amirkabir University of Technology,undefined
来源
Wireless Personal Communications | 2016年 / 90卷
关键词
Wireless sensor network; Mathematical modeling; Mobile sink trajectory;
D O I
暂无
中图分类号
学科分类号
摘要
This paper proposes a mathematical optimization model to maximize the lifetime of wireless sensor networks through determining the optimal trajectory (OT) of mobile sink (MS). We address deadline and event based applications where by capturing an event, a sensor node has to send its data to MS in a restricted time slot defined as a deadline. We demonstrate that the addressed problem is in NP-hard form and then by dividing the problem into two phases, we propose a heuristic approach based on mathematical optimization. In the first phase, the trajectory of MS is determined through proposing a convex mathematical optimization model; in this step, we specify an optimal line as OT with respect to the current location and constant velocity of MS; moreover, the volume of captured data by sensor nodes, deadline and geographical locations of sensor nodes are taken into account. We extend our work in the second phase by proposing a mixed integer linear programming (MILP) model to relax the constant velocity assumption of MS. To obtain an optimal solution of MILP, subsequently a tabu-based algorithm is proposed. The effectiveness of our approach is validated via the extensive number of simulation runs and comparison with other proposed algorithms.
引用
收藏
页码:1149 / 1178
页数:29
相关论文
共 63 条
  • [41] Gavalas D(undefined)undefined undefined undefined undefined-undefined
  • [42] Mpitziopoulos A(undefined)undefined undefined undefined undefined-undefined
  • [43] Mamalis B(undefined)undefined undefined undefined undefined-undefined
  • [44] Pan J(undefined)undefined undefined undefined undefined-undefined
  • [45] Cai L(undefined)undefined undefined undefined undefined-undefined
  • [46] Hou YT(undefined)undefined undefined undefined undefined-undefined
  • [47] Shi Y(undefined)undefined undefined undefined undefined-undefined
  • [48] Shen SX(undefined)undefined undefined undefined undefined-undefined
  • [49] Gao S(undefined)undefined undefined undefined undefined-undefined
  • [50] Tashtarian F(undefined)undefined undefined undefined undefined-undefined